Project Environment
Schloss Haus is situated in Wartberg ob der Aist, small but well
developed. The institution is rigth in front of the bus stop- where are
good bus connections to Linz (only 25 km far away), the capital of the
region. Wartberg is a rural municipality with about 4000 inhabitants.
There are some food shops, bakeries, tobacconists`and drug stores.More
possibilities for shopping and cultural possibilities are given through
the near distanceto the capital of the region (Linz). More about

Proposed Activities:
We will offer him/her the chance to have an insight into the structure
of a governmental social organisation. We´d like to give him/her the
opportunity to collect knowledge and experiences as much as possible
with hosting him/her in our organisation through the European YOUTH IN
ACTION Programme.
The volunteer will get insight in different areas in the institute, and will therefore learn more about the following areas:
Creative structure (different workshops with ateliers, music workshops,
handicrafts as pottery / knitting/ painting….) ...most of the workshops
are very creative and the most important thing is that the volunteer is
there with the clients and try to help them, and by the same moment
learning about the situation and the support of people with handicaps
and their daily activities and possibilities for occupation..
We want to have european volunteers to promote the european input in
our organisation, and to give our clients (especially those who can`t
leave the building anymore) the chance and opportunity to have contact
to peple from abroad, so that they can fresh up and widen their horizon
through discussions, meetings, plays and cultural exchanges. This could
happen though a presentation of typical music from the volunteers
country, singing together typical songs, cooking typical food, making a
picture collage from the volunteers home country, and the exchange of
cultural habits…
Some of the clients are from the "war-generation", and due to their war
operation, they still know some words from a foreign language; this
freshing up and widening of the foreign vocabulary would be a great
chance for intercultural memory training!

Possible tasks of the volunteer could be as following:
Meeting with clients and exchange through common activities; so it
would be rather easy and quick for the clients with mental handicaps to
open barriers, start conversation, building relationships and to join
this intercultural society; and that`s the basic for intercultural
exchange.
So possible different tasks for each volunteer are:
Joint preparations and draw up of different handicrafts and handwork
(knitting, sewing, know carpets); Guide clients to draw and paint on
wood, and to prepare together wooden plays or presents; Pottery:
Support of the manual ability and the conscious feeling of different
raw materials - to express inner feeling; Singing and motion plays with
music; making music together with typical musical instruments for
handicapped people or from the country of the volunteer; sign language
(the volunteers gets the opportunity to learn more about sign language
and its use); company to excursions, holidays and cultural events (so
it would be possible for the volunteer to see more from Austria too);
preparations for the different festivals during a year (so the
volunteer will learn more about our cultural habbits); organisation and
realisation of different cultural events from the volunteers country;
making and presenting his/her country with photo exhibitions;
discusssions with the clients for minimizing the relation deficits of
some clients; society games; walking and shopping with the clients;
cooking and tasting different meals; input of different ideas from the
volunteer! So, the options to create a personal project are really big
and just up to the volunteer!!

Volunteers Profile
We would be happy to receive a volunteer who has a stable
personality,maturity, open mind and tolerance. German basics would help
a lot in this project. Motivation for working with elderly and
handicapped people is a necessity.
